The Press is a coffee shop in Muskegon, MI, specializing in ethically sourced specialty coffee and creative breakfast and lunch offerings. Serving the heart of downtown Muskegon, the shop emphasizes a true farm-to-cup experience with Arabica and Robusta beans directly from farmers in Honduras and Vietnam. Their menu features unique items like the Croffle, a fusion of croissant and waffle, alongside signature drinks such as the Cinnamon Dalgona and Vietnamese Au Lait. The Press also offers catering services and hosts private events in its second-floor space within Core Plaza, accommodating up to 40 guests. The space itself, located inside Core Plaza, overlooks downtown Muskegon and the Root Memorial Park, offering a vibrant backdrop for both casual visits and professional gatherings.
The Press is located on W Webster Ave, just a short walk from Root Memorial Park and the Muskegon Art Museum. Situated about a tenth of a mile from West Apple Avenue and West Muskegon Avenue, it sits near the Greater Muskegon Woman’s Club and the Muskegon Western Market, placing it at the center of the city’s cultural and community life.
